The Transparent Caching market encompasses various types, mainly Live Streaming Videos, Static Videos, and Others, each with unique characteristics. Live Streaming Videos are distinguished by their immediate transmission and interaction capabilities. They offer real-time engagement but are challenging to cache due to their dynamic nature. Static Videos, on the other hand, are readily cacheable and provide smoother playback. While they are easier to manage, they lack the interactive qualities of live content. "Others" include diversified media types like online games and software downloads, which can benefit from transparent caching but present varying challenges in latency management and bandwidth consumption.

Transparent caching serves various applications across multiple sectors, each contributing to market growth.
ISPs utilize transparent caching to enhance bandwidth efficiency, reduce latency, and improve user experience by storing frequently accessed content closer to users. This segment holds a significant market share due to the increasing demand for high-quality streaming services and continuous growth in internet traffic.
Telecom operators apply transparent caching to optimize mobile data usage, mitigate congestion, and deliver better service quality. The rising adoption of 5G technology accelerates this segment’s growth, contributing to its notable market presence.
Enterprises leverage transparent caching to boost internal network efficiency and minimize data transfer costs. As remote work trends continue, the demand for enterprise caching solutions is expected to rise sharply.
Governments utilize transparent caching for network management and public service delivery, ensuring efficient resource allocation. The increasing focus on digital infrastructure enhances the potential of this application.

Landscape of Competition in the Transparent Caching Market
The Transparent Caching market is an evolving segment in the networking and content delivery industry, increasingly driven by the demand for improved bandwidth management, reduced latency, and enhanced user experience. As of the latest insights, key players in this space include Cisco Systems, Ericsson, Google, Qwilt, Symantec, Nokia, ARA Networks, Superlumin, Kollective, Fortinet, Akamai, Brocade, Level 3, Citrix, and Huawei. Each of these companies brings unique offerings to the table, greatly influencing their market position and share.
Cisco Systems remains a leader with an extensive portfolio that includes advanced routing, switching, and security solutions. Cisco leverages its strong brand recognition and established customer relationships to maintain a significant market share. Their focus on innovation, particularly in integrating caching with cloud and IoT solutions, helps solidify their competitive edge.
Ericsson positions itself with a telecommunications-focused approach, emphasizing network performance and optimization. Their Transparent Caching solutions are closely integrated with 5G technology, catering to mobile operators who require efficient handling of high-bandwidth applications. This strategic alignment with telecom trends helps Ericsson retain a robust market position.
Google leverages its vast infrastructure and cloud services to offer effective caching solutions that support content delivery and edge computing. Google’s distinctive ability to process and analyze large amounts of data enhances its caching capabilities, enabling improved performance for various applications, and consequently contributing to its strong presence in the market.
Qwilt stands out with its focus on video delivery and optimization, making it particularly relevant in a market that increasingly prioritizes high-quality streaming experiences. By providing solutions that enhance video throughput and reduce buffering, Qwilt appeals to content providers and service operators, securing a specialized but vital market niche.
Symantec’s caching solutions emphasize security alongside performance, which is especially important for enterprises concerned about data breaches. By combining caching with their cybersecurity measures, Symantec differentiates itself as a provider that not only improves performance but also fortifies networks against threats.
Nokia is also well-positioned through its emphasis on service providers. Their caching strategies are integrated with their extensive telecommunications infrastructure offerings, which include 5G network solutions. Nokia's approach combines high performance with reliable security, appealing to a diverse range of operators.
Other competitors like ARA Networks, Superlumin, and Kollective focus on niche markets, offering tailored solutions that meet specific customer needs. ARA Networks provides a customizable caching platform suited for educational institutions and enterprises. Superlumin is aimed at ISPs needing scalable solutions for content delivery, while Kollective specializes in enterprise video delivery, addressing the growing demand for optimized internal communications.
Fortinet integrates its network security capabilities with caching, targeting businesses that prioritize secure data handling. Akamai maintains a strong position in content delivery networks (CDN) with its transparent caching services, aiming at web performance and reliability for enterprises and content providers.
Brocade, now under Extreme Networks, utilizes its strong networking solutions to complement its caching offerings, while Level 3, a subsidiary of Lumen Technologies, focuses on comprehensive connectivity services, including caching as part of their broader strategy. Citrix offers caching solutions primarily aimed at increasing application performance, particularly for remote work environments. Lastly, Huawei provides an array of telecommunications hardware and software solutions, focusing on device interoperability and performance, especially in emerging markets.
